We are having a problem running a compaq tape drive on a Compaq
Deskpro under ODT 1.1.  The interface card is set up for IRQ 5,
Wangtek type, DMA channel 3 on instructions from Compaq, and linked
the kernal with those settings under mkdev tape.  Unfortunately, the
tape drive still will not work.  When I try and do 'tape status', it
says that /dev/xct0 is an unknown device or address.  I really need to
get this tape drive working soon.  Anyone out their have any
suggestions?  Email or reply here, as you think appropriate.

Does the controller show up on a hardware listing (i.e. on the boot
screen or via hwconfig)?  If not, the kernel can't find the controller.
If so, it's probably a mismatch in the I/O address.

My guess is that it's an I/O address mismatch; what I/O address do you
have it set for?  The Compaq controllers I've configured only have two
settings for I/O address (0x200 or 0x300), IRQ (3 or 5), and DMA (1 or
3).  The default I/O address for the cartridge tape driver is 0x338,
so try reconfiguring the tape driver to use 0x200 or 0x300, whatever
the controller is set for, and see if that helps.
